Assay Detail

CHEMBL5031856

Review assay metadata, readout intent, target linkage, and publication context from the same page.

Binding
Inhibition of BACE1 in human SKNBE2 cells expressing wildtype APP assessed as reduction in amyloid beta 42 level incubated for 18 hrs by sandwich AlphaLISA assay
5
Total Activities
5
Compounds Tested
1
Activity Types
0
Assay Parameters

Assay Information

Assay Type Binding
Organism Homo sapiens
Cell Type SKNBE2
Confidence 9 — Direct single protein target
Curated By Autocuration

Target

Beta-secretase 1 (CHEMBL4822)
Type SINGLE PROTEIN
Organism Homo sapiens

Publication

Discovery of Extremely Selective Fused Pyridine-Derived β-Site Amyloid Precursor Protein-Cleaving Enzyme (BACE1) Inhibitors with High In Vivo Efficacy through 10s Loop Interactions.
Ueno T, Matsuoka E, Asada N, Yamamoto S, Kanegawa N, Ito M, Ito H, Moechars D, Rombouts FJR, Gijsen HJM, Kusakabe KI.
J Med Chem (2021) 64 : 14165 -14174
PubMed 34553947 · DOI
